Kieron Emerson Forbes[1] (born 17 August 1990 in Brent, London) is an English footballer, currently without a club.
Forbes made his debut for Watford against Gillingham in the League Cup on 14 August 2007.[2] He came on for Jordan Parkes in the 66th minute, and played in midfield.[2]
At the end of his scholarship the decision was made not to offer Forbes a professional contract, and he was released.[3]
